Abstract
Flame proofing agents and cross-linking initiators for resins and foams comprise phosphorus-containing polyols of formula <FORM:0922198/IV(a)/1> where R, R1, R2 and R3 are hydrogen or alkyl, alkenyl, haloalkenyl or haloalkyl radicals containing 1 to 8 carbon atoms between them, at least one being haloalkyl or haloalkenyl, x is a number from 1 to 8 and Y is hydrogen or <FORM:0922198/IV(a)/2> (For preparation see Group IV(b)). Urethane foams may be prepared by reacting the polyols with isocyanates followed by simultaneous or stepwise foaming by internal development of CO2 and cross-linking of the isocyanate-modified phosphorus compound, or by means of a blowing agent. Epoxy resins and foams may be similarly prepared using the phosphorus compound as initiator. Reference is also made to the modification of silane monomers and silicone resins, and to polyester synthesis. In Example 9 a resin is prepared by carrying a solution of 3,4-epoxy-6-methylcyclohexylmethyl 3,4-epoxy-6-methylcyclohexanecarboxylate and a 3-chloro-1,2-epoxypropane adduct of phosphoric acid in the presence of BF3/C2H5NH2 catalyst.ALSO:The invention comprises compounds of formula <FORM:0922198/IV(a)/1> where R, R1, R2 and R3 are hydrogen or alkyl, alkenyl, haloalkenyl or haloalkyl radicals containing 1 to 8 carbon atoms between them, at least one being haloalkyl or haloalkenyl, x is a number from 1 to 8 and Y is hydrogen or <FORM:0922198/IV(a)/2> They may be prepared by reacting at least one aliphatic haloepoxide having 3 to 10 carbon atoms with a phosphoric or phosphorous acid at 0-200 DEG C. in a ratio of 2 to 24 moles of haloepoxide per mole of phosphorous acid or 3 to 24 moles of haloepoxide per mole of phosphoric acid. A solvent may be used. Suitable phosphoric and phosphorous acids include the ortho, pyro, meta and hypo forms and may be anhydrous or in aqueous solution.
